Manual transporation of articles
Abstract
A garment transportation and storage device comprises a support rod at the bottom, a hook at the top, and a ball-shaped handle between the support rod and the hook for transporting garments supported on the support rod by hangers and for engaging the hook with a support structure. An article transportation and storage device comprises an inverted U-shaped frame, a support rod slidably engageable with the frame, and a hook mounted on the frame for pivotal movement between extended and retracted positions. A garment receiving and supporting hanger is provided with an inflatable garment protection device that prevents wrinkling of garments supported by the hanger. A garment transportation and support device comprises opposed garment engaging arms that pivot outwardly to securely support a garment.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. An article transportation and storage device comprising:
an inverted U-shape frame comprising spaced apart downwardly extending legs and an upper handle extending between and supporting the legs; a pair of aligned apertures extending through the distal ends of the legs for receiving a support rod therein; a support rod slidably receivable in the aligned apertures of the frame for securing articles to and disengaging articles from the transportation and storage device; a longitudinally extending slot formed in the handle; a hook extending into the slot formed in the handle; means supporting the hook on the handle for pivotal movement relative thereto between an extended portion wherein the handle is engageable with a closet rod or the like to support the article transportation and storage device and articles secured thereto and a folded position wherein the hook is received in the slot to facilitate use of the handle in the transportation and storage of articles.
2 . For use in conjunction with a conventional clothes hanger of the type comprising a nominally horizontally disposed garment support rod, the improvement comprising:
a pneumatically activated flexible member supported on the support rod of the hanger and extending downwardly therefrom for expanding garments supported by the hanger and thereby preventing wrinkling of the garments.
3 . An article transportation and storage device comprising:
